What Causes Severe Chest Pain And No Bruising After A Fall?

Hi, nine days ago I had high impact blow to chest. 25/30ft jump into the sea wearing a bulky buoyancy aid. X ray for broken ribs negative. Intense pain still. Can you explain why I have no bruising appearing yet? Terrible chest pain on and off, which resembles heart attack, however my gp done ECG an said it didn t show any concern. All this pain with nothing to show for it, not even a bruise! I sort of half belly flopped , and met an incoming wave swell. Also managed to smack myself in the face splitting lip just to round things up. I m sorry to waste your time, I haven t the money for an answer.

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hey after reviewing your query i think you are having muscular pain. You can have muscular pain without any bruising.
And in general chest muscles causes more unbearable pain.
I would recommend you using Nuberol Forte 1 tablet three times daily for 7 days. Tablet. Diclofenac 50mg 3 times daily for 7 days. Capsule. Omeprazole 40mg once daily before breakfast for 7 days.

You can apply brufen gel locally to help with pain.
